As a private, non-profit 501(C) (3) community health organization, we serve over 414,000 medical, dental, and behavioral health visits from more than 95,000 people annually. We do this in pursuit of our mission to improve the health and happiness of the communities we serve by providing quality care to all, regardless of situation or circumstance. Since 1969, our employees have been making this mission a reality. ROLE OVERVIEW and PURPOSE The Dental Assistant works to support the mission and vision of Neighborhood Healthcare by providing support dental care services in our Dental Clinics. This role will establish dental hygiene protocols and procedures to ensure a positive patient experience. In addition, this role will educate patients on preventive dental health and techniques.
